The Science Behind Steam Cleaning

A high-pressure steam cleaner harnesses the power of steam elements heat and moisture. These machines transform water into steam by heating it beyond the boiling point. The steam is then subjected to high pressure, which deeply cleanses surfaces by reaching into surfaces’ pores.

This combination of heat and pressure effectively removes grime and eliminates bacteria, viruses, and other harmful microorganisms. The steam also wipes out most germs and dust mites, making it a great choice for allergy-proofing and sanitizing spaces.

Moreover, high-pressure steam cleaners can easily access areas that are overlooked or hard to reach using ordinary cleaning methods. This renders them highly efficient, especially with complex machinery that requires constant deep cleaning. Most machines also come with adjustable pressure settings that enable the cleaning of various types of surfaces, ensuring optimal effectiveness without risking any damage.

Environmental Benefits of a High-Pressure Steam Cleaner

High-pressure steam cleaners offer more environmental benefits than other cleaning methods. These include the following:

Reduced Chemical Usage

A high-pressure steam cleaner reduces the reliance on chemical cleaning products. High-temperature and pressurized steam can remove dirt, grime, and other contaminants without harsh agents, minimizing the effects of manufacturing and discarding chemicals. They also decrease the risk of operators’ exposure to hazardous substances in work environments and beyond.

Water Conservation

Steam-based cleaners utilize 10% less water than traditional cleaning equipment. Moreover, since high-pressure steam cleaners do not require chemicals, water can be saved by skipping rinsing in cleaning routines.

Energy Efficiency

Because high-pressure steam cleaners clean more efficiently than other methods, they use only a fraction of the time usually needed to clean. This increased efficiency leads to less electricity spent, conserving time and energy while providing a higher quality of cleaning.

Safety Features in a High-Pressure Steam Cleaner

Ensuring safety is a priority when using high-pressure steam cleaners. Due to the dangers posed by high temperatures and pressures, modern machines are equipped with safety features to protect both users and properties. These include:

Pressure Relief Valves

These valves are designed to release steam if the pressure inside the machine gets too high. It prevents potential explosions, damage to the system, and harm to those using or near the machine.

Temperature Controls

Sophisticated temperature control systems prevent water from overheating, ensuring that the steam cleaner functions at the correct temperature. This keeps the cleaning process efficient and minimizes the chances of accidents due to excessive heat.

Shut-Off Function

The automatic shut-off feature turns off the machine in the event of a malfunction. It can also activate when a machine is left unattended for long periods, helping to prevent overheating and save energy.

Insulated Hoses and Nozzles

Hoses and nozzles are often insulated to protect users from the steam’s high temperatures, ranging from 150°F to 300°F. This design ensures that steam is directed precisely where it is needed and reduces the risk of burns.

Non-Slip Handles and Wheels

High-pressure steam cleaners have handles featuring slip grips and stable wheels for easy maneuvering. These safety measures reduce the chances of accidental spills or run-ins with the cleaner while in use.

Locking Mechanisms

Locking mechanisms avoid accidental steam release. They are often placed on triggers and hoses.

Clear Safety Instructions

User manuals, with instructions and prominent warnings, educate users about each machine’s risks and correct operating protocols. This guarantees the safe and efficient utilization of the equipment by all individuals.
